In today's world, there are increasing numbers of people who identify as LGBTQ+. This group faces many challenges when it comes to finding acceptance and protection from their own community and society at large. Queer migration is one way that these individuals seek refuge from discrimination and persecution.

This topic raises important ethical questions about how much responsibility society has for protecting and including those seeking refuge. What are the duties of governments, organizations, and citizens towards queer migrants? In this article, we will explore some of these ethical considerations.

Protection and inclusion

One of the main concerns surrounding queer migration is ensuring that these individuals are protected. Many countries have laws against homosexuality, transgender identity, or gender nonconformity, which can lead to harassment, violence, and even death. As such, queer migrants may be fleeing for their lives and need safe haven. Governments must do everything they can to ensure that these individuals are welcomed into their borders and provided with safety and security. They should also provide resources and support services to help them integrate into society and access essential needs like housing, healthcare, and employment.

Social attitudes need to change to create an environment where everyone feels welcome, regardless of their sexual orientation or gender identity.

Social responsibility

Alongside providing physical protection and assistance, societies also have a moral obligation to include queer migrants in their communities. This means creating spaces where they can feel comfortable expressing themselves without fear of judgement or violence. It also means advocating for their rights and fighting against discrimination wherever it occurs. Organizations can play a crucial role in this by promoting awareness and acceptance through education and outreach efforts. Individuals can contribute by speaking up for queer rights and standing against bigotry. By working together, we can create a more inclusive world where everyone has the opportunity to live freely and safely as who they are.

Protecting and including queer migrants requires ethical considerations from all levels of society. Governments must take action to ensure safety and provide resources, while organizations and citizens work towards changing attitudes and creating spaces for inclusion. With cooperation and determination, we can build a world where everyone is free to live authentically and without fear.
